Default Joining up with someone else on a trip.

My wife and I bought a 97 Roadtrek 190 last August. We have made several trips. We find that we don't care much for staying in one place for more than two nights.

We would like to find a way to join up with other "B" campers along the way if we knew where they were. We could learn and have some company.
